Responsibilities

  • Analyze & Order Parts: Review product failures, identify matching window and millwork specs, and order exact replacement service parts under warranty guidelines.
  • Manage the Customer Experience: Actively handle customer interactions across phone, text, and email. Calmer-than-calmly guide homeowners (who may be stressed over issues in their homes) through the resolution process.
  • Coordinate & Schedule Field Techs: Efficiently organize, adjust, and optimize daily schedules for service technicians to ensure timely job site visits.
  • Maintain Operational Flow: Add, cancel, or modify service requests within company scheduling software and create labor purchase orders to pay subcontractors accurately.
  • Optimize Logistics: Group and combine product deliveries and service trips to optimize field efficiency and eliminate unnecessary trips to job sites.
